Big G's Secret Weapon? Black Hat Backlinks for #1 Domination
Is that secretive tech company's true power hidden? Some SEO gurus whisper that the key to conquering Google's search results lies in a dark and shadowy world: black hat backlinks. These illegitimate links, built through spammy tactics, can give your website a unfair boost in rankings. But is this risk worth the probable consequences?
- Black hat backlinks are often built through methods like comment spamming, forum posting, and private blog networks (PBNs).
- These tactics can result in penalties from Google, including a drop in rankings or even complete de-indexing of your website.
- While black hat SEO may seem tempting, it's important to remember that long-term success comes from building a genuine and valuable online presence.
